Spanish term or phrase: mirar dentro de casa
En un texto sobre la superviviencia de las empresas, y las empresas centenarias:

Visión emprendedora:
En el origen, en ese Big Bang de donde todo proviene, las empresas centenarias ***miran dentro de casa***. Muchas han comenzado con una familia. Pero, sobre todo, con la ilusión, el sacrificio y la visión adelantada de un emprendedor. “Una figura fundadora que actúa como catalizador de la idea principal y desarrolla la estrategia de ventas”, relata Miguel Momobela, analista del bróker XTB.

Possible translation: Originally, in that Big Bang where everything comes from, centuries-old companies ***look inside the house***. Hay algo menos literal que suena mejor?

Gracias!

1 hr   confidence: Answerer confidence 3/5Answerer confidence 3/5 peer agreement (net): +2
they drew their strength from within


Explanation:
(the companies) drew their strenght from within. They started as family-run businesses.

I think the meaning should not be taken literally because there is an omission - they "look inward" for something, the source of their success.
